Create a New Look for the Season
safari style
Fall is here, and if you've ever felt the need to change up your décor a bit with the new season, you're not alone.

Giving a room a breath of fresh air doesn't require a lot of time or money with this creative take on a safari style. Follow these easy steps to an exotic new look:

Cones
STEP 1: Make bases. Follow manufacturer's directions to mix spackling and charcoal paint until you are satisfied with color. Use putty knife to spread a smooth, even coat of spackling over all sides of cube. Let dry and sand smoothly. Repeat.

STEP 2: Cover cones. Position cone along edge of fabric and roll to cover. Pin fabric to fit around cone. Glue down edges. Trim fabric so bottom is flat. Trim top to form a neat point. Glue down edges.
